Abstract

PURPOSE: To minimize the temperature difference of water throughout the four seasons of the year, by carrying water into the ground to an appropriate depth for exchanging heat in the ground, and then carrying water again onto the ground for utilizing the same for various purposes.
CONSTITUTION: Tap water or water on the ground is carried via pipe (c) to underground water containing layer (b) for heat exchanging by the aid of fins (d), and then carried again onto the ground via a pipe extended through a heat-insulating outer pipe (e). Water thus obtained is used for cooling in summer and for heating in winter or various other purposes.
